Diabetes Self-Management Program

An evidence-based program developed by Stanford University School of Medicine. Participants in this program are better able to manage their symptoms and report improved health and quality of life. Join us for 6 weekly classes and learn:

  • Decision-making strategies
  • Becoming a self-manager of your health
  • Understanding common symptoms of diabetes
  • Mindfulness tools to manage symptoms
  • Exercise tips for strength, flexibility and endurance
  • Healthy eating at home and on the road
  • Managing your medications
